Josef Bursik’s Parents: Meet His Father Ferdinad And Mother Marie Bursik

Josef Bursik’a parents are very proud of their child. His father, Ferdinad, and his mother, Marie Bursik, have expressed their happiness for their son’s success.

The Bursik family immigrated to the UK from the Czech Republic. The family moved to England in 1955. Josef is named after his grandfather, Josef Bursik, a Second World War hero and Czechoslovakian icon.

Though his grandfather died when he was too young, he still feels proud of his grandfather and feels honored to wear the jersey in his granddad’s name.

Furthermore, the English goalkeeper frequently visits Prague with his father, where they get ecstatic by the love and care people shower them upon.

Josef Bursik Wikipedia Bio Explored

According to the official Wikipedia page, Josef Bursik is an English professional footballer playing for Stoke City FC.

The London-based player joined Stoke City in 2017 and has played 34 games for the club. But, in 2018, the club loaned him out to Hednesford Town.

Till now, he has played for AFC Telford United, Accrington Stanley, Doncaster Rovers, Peterborough United, and Lincoln City.

In addition, he has represented England U-17, England U-18, England U-19, England U-20, and England U-21. He is a Chelsea fan and dreams of playing for the Blues one day.
